MAX34427 Series

The MAX34427 is a specialized current, voltage, and power monitor used to determine power consumption of systems. The device has a very wide dynamic range (20,000:1) that allows for the accurate measurement of power in such systems. The device is configured and monitored with a standard I2C/SMBus serial interface. The unidirectional current sensor offers precision high-side operation with a low full-scale sense voltage. The device automatically collects the current-sense and voltage samples and then multiplies those values to obtain a power value it then accumulates. Upon a command from the host, the device transfers the accumulated power samples, as well as the accumulation count, to a set of registers accessible by the host. This transfer occurs without missing a sample and allows the host to retrieve the data not only in real-time, but at any time interval.APPLICATIONSTabletsUltra NotebooksWorkstationsServersVR/AR Headsets
